Factor Completely: 100x2 - 1

Mathematics
1 answer:
fredd [130]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

d

Step-by-step explanation:

100x² - 1 ← is a difference of squares and factors in general as

a² - b² = (a - b)(a + b), thus

100x² - 1

= (10x)² - 1²

= (10x - 1)(10x + 1) → d

What is m to the power of 2 minus 11m minus 60 in product/sum method
Nana76 [90]

m^2 -11m -60 = 0

m^2 -11m =60

(m^2 -11m + 121/4) = 361/4

(m - 11/2)^2 = 361/4

m - 11/2 = + or - 19/2

m = 11/2 + 19/2, 11/2 - 19/2

m = 15, -4

---------------------------------------------------

m^2 -11m -60

(11 +- Square root (121 +240))/2

11/2 +- 19/2

m= 15, -4

----------------------------------------------------

m^2 -11m -60

(m - 15) (m + 4)

m = 15, -4
